PROCEDURE
INSTALL REAR ENGINE OIL SEAL
Using height adjustment attachments and plate lift attachments, place the engine assembly on a flat, level surface.
Note
Using height adjustment attachments and plate lift attachments, place the engine assembly horizontally.
To prevent the No. 2 oil pan sub-assembly from deforming, do not place any attachments under the No. 2 oil pan sub-assembly of the engine assembly.
Using an engine sling device and engine lift, secure the engine assembly before servicing.
Apply MP grease to the lip of a new rear engine oil seal.
Note
Keep the lip free from foreign matter.
| *a | Tap in Depth |
Using SST and a hammer, tap in the rear engine oil seal until its surface is flush with the rear engine oil seal retainer edge.
| Timing Chain Oil Seal Tap in Depth |
|---|
| -1.0 to 1.0 mm (-0.0394 to 0.0394 in.) |
Note
Wipe off excess grease from the crankshaft.
Do not tap in the rear engine oil seal at an angle.
INSTALL DRIVE PLATE AND RING GEAR SUB-ASSEMBLY
Using SST, hold the crankshaft pulley.
Clean the 8 bolts and 8 bolt holes.
| *1 | Front Drive Plate Spacer (Reversible) |
| *2 | Drive Plate and Ring Gear Sub-assembly |
| *3 | Rear Drive Plate Spacer |
| *a | Engine Side |
| *b | Transaxle Side |
Install the front drive plate spacer, drive plate and ring gear sub-assembly and rear drive plate spacer to the crankshaft.
| *a | Adhesive |
Apply adhesive to 2 or 3 threads at the end of each of the 8 bolts.
| Adhesive |
|---|
| Toyota Genuine Adhesive 1324, Three Bond 1324 or equivalent |
Install and uniformly tighten the 8 bolts in several steps in the sequence shown in the illustration.
Note
Do not start the engine for at least 1 hour after installing the drive plate and ring gear sub-assembly.
